[Sky Occlusion] Sky Occlusion SH debug does not match Scene exposure. Probes are black
Sky Occlusion SH debug should respect Scene Exposure settings
Currently the Sky Occlusion system does not seem to be affected by the exposure value of the Scene. This means that the probes are likely to render as black unless the user selects a large exposure compensation value. This is pretty-much guaranteed to produce non-desirable results by default. Exposure compensation should be used to fine-tune probe exposure beyond the Scene intensity context.
